Abstract

The present application relates to an assembled house and a construction method thereof, belonging to the field of assembled building technology. The assembled house includes a top frame, a bottom frame, and a plurality of columns located between the top frame and the bottom frame. An assembled wall is arranged between the columns. The assembled wall includes a plurality of prefabricated wall panels located between the columns and at least two connecting rib tubes arranged up and down. The sides of two adjacent prefabricated wall panels fit together. The sides of the prefabricated wall panels are provided with connecting holes for inserting the connecting rib tubes. The connecting rib tubes are provided with a limiting component for limiting the end of the connecting rib tube within the connecting hole. The present application utilizes the provision of the connecting rib tubes to enable a group of prefabricated wall panels to be quickly connected together; the end of the connecting rib tube is then limited within the connecting hole by the limiting component, so that the connection between the connecting rib tube and the connecting hole is more stable, thereby making the connection between the prefabricated wall panels more stable, thereby improving the connection strength between the prefabricated wall panels and shortening the construction period.

Technical Field

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of prefabricated buildings, and in particular to a prefabricated house and a construction method thereof. Background Art

[0002] Prefabricated buildings are structures that shift much of the traditional on-site construction work to factories. Components and accessories are manufactured in factories, transported to the construction site, and assembled and installed on-site using reliable connections. Prefabricated buildings primarily include prefabricated concrete structures, steel structures, and modern wood structures.

[0003] The existing construction method of prefabricated houses is to hoist the prefabricated wall panels onto the floor slab, then perform grouting to seal the gaps, then tie steel bars in the gaps between the two prefabricated wall panels, set up formwork and pour concrete in situ to achieve the connection between the two prefabricated wall panels.

[0004] However, when the building space is large and the wall surface of the entire wall is too long, it is necessary to assemble multiple prefabricated wall panels and perform multiple steel bar binding and cast-in-place operations, which is relatively cumbersome and greatly prolongs the construction period. [0040] The embodiment of the present application discloses a prefabricated house. Figure 1 The prefabricated house includes a top frame 1, a bottom frame 2 and a plurality of columns 3 located between the top frame 1 and the bottom frame 2, wherein the top frame 1, the bottom frame 2 and the columns 3 are all pre-cast with reinforced concrete, the top frame 1 and the bottom frame 2 are arranged in a horizontal direction, the columns 3 are arranged in a vertical direction, and the bottom ends of the columns 3 are fixedly connected to the bottom frame 2, and the top frame 1 is fixedly connected to the top ends of the columns 3.

[0041]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 To improve the seismic performance of the prefabricated house, a shock-absorbing mechanism 13 is installed between the columns 3 and the top frame 1. This mechanism includes a sliding seat 131 and an upper support 132. The upper surface of the column 3 is provided with a sliding groove 133, into which the bottom of the sliding seat 131 slides. The lower surface of the top frame 1 is provided with a mounting groove 15, into which the top of the upper support 132 is inserted, thereby securing the upper support 132 to the top frame 1. The sliding groove 133 can be reserved when the column 3 is cast, and the mounting groove 15 can be reserved when the top frame 1 is cast. The sliding groove 133 and the mounting groove 15 facilitate the assembly of the shock-absorbing mechanism 13 between the column 3 and the top frame 1.

[0042]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 To improve the seismic resistance of the prefabricated house, a spherical block 134 is integrally formed on the surface of the upper support 132 facing the sliding seat 131. A spherical groove 135 is provided on the sliding seat 131, which mates with the spherical block 134. A shock absorber 136 is installed between the sliding seat 131 and the wall of the displacement groove. The sliding seat 131, spherical block 134, and upper support 132 are all made of stainless steel. The cross-sections of the sliding seat 131 and upper support 132 are all square. The spherical groove 135 is provided on the upper surface of the sliding seat 131. The shock absorber 136 is a leaf spring. There are four sets of leaf springs, one on each of the four sides of the sliding seat 131. The middle of the leaf spring is bolted to the side of the sliding seat 131, and the two ends of the leaf spring abut against the wall of the sliding groove 133.

[0043] It should be noted that when the prefabricated house is vibrated by external force, the spherical block 134 cooperates with the spherical groove 135 to allow the top frame 1 to deflect to a certain extent on the sliding seat 131, so that the force transmitted from the top frame 1 to the column 3 can be dispersed into horizontal and vertical forces through the spherical block 134 and the spherical groove 135, so as to push the sliding seat 131 to move horizontally in the sliding groove 133; and then the shock absorber 136 can reduce the amplitude of the horizontal movement of the sliding seat 131, thereby improving the seismic performance of the prefabricated house.

[0044]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 To reduce the resistance encountered by the upper support 132 during deflection, a pol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) plate 14 is installed between the spherical block 134 and the spherical groove 135, and between the bottom of the sliding groove 133 and the sliding seat 131. The pol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) plate 14 between the spherical block 134 and the spherical groove 135 is an arc-shaped plate, and the bottom of the spherical groove 135 defines a first recessed groove (not labeled in the figure) for securing the arc-shaped plate. The pol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) plate 14 between the bottom of the sliding groove 133 and the sliding seat 131 is a rectangular plate, and the bottom surface of the sliding seat 131 defines a second recessed groove (not labeled in the figure) for securing the rectangular plate. Due to the low friction coefficient of the PTFE plate 14, the top frame 1 encounters less resistance when deflecting on the sliding seat 131. Simultaneously, the sliding seat 131 also encounters less resistance when moving horizontally within the sliding groove 133, thereby improving the seismic resistance of the prefabricated house.

[0045]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2To shorten the construction period of the house, an assembly wall 4 is installed between two adjacent columns 3. Connectors 12 are bolted to the sides of the columns 3. Connectors 12 are connected to the assembly wall 4 via fixing bolts. Connectors 12 are connecting plates with circular holes for the fixing bolts to pass through. The end faces of the assembly wall 4 have threaded holes that mate with the fixing bolts. This facilitates the fixing of the assembly wall 4 to the columns 3, thereby enhancing the structural strength of the entire prefabricated house.

[0046]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 To enhance the connection strength of the assembled wall 4, positioning grooves 16 are provided on the assembled wall 4, and positioning blocks 17 are fixedly connected to the top frame 1. The positioning blocks 17 engage with the positioning grooves 16. The assembled wall 4 includes a plurality of prefabricated wall panels 41 positioned between the columns 3, with positioning grooves 16 defined in the prefabricated wall panels 41. The prefabricated wall panels 41 are precast with reinforced concrete, and the positioning grooves 16 can be reserved when the prefabricated wall panels 41 are cast. The positioning blocks 17 are integrally cast with the top frame 1. The positioning blocks 17 cooperate with the positioning grooves 16 to horizontally limit the position of two adjacent prefabricated wall panels 41, thereby enhancing the connection strength of the assembled wall 4.

[0047] Reference Figure 1 and Figure 2 To improve the seismic performance of the prefabricated house, a buffer plate 18 is slidably connected to the positioning groove 16. A buffer spring 19 is installed in the positioning groove 16. One end of the buffer spring 19 is welded to the buffer plate 18, and the other end of the buffer spring 19 is welded to the bottom of the positioning groove 16. The buffer plate 18 is made of stainless steel. The buffer plate 18 and the buffer spring 19 cooperate to disperse the force transmitted from the top frame 1 to the prefabricated wall into horizontal and vertical forces, thereby pushing the buffer plate 18 to move vertically within the positioning groove 16, thereby reducing the amplitude of the vertical movement of the top frame 1, thereby improving the seismic performance of the prefabricated house.

[0048] Reference Figure 3 and Figure 4 To enhance the connection strength between prefabricated wall panels 41, the sides of two adjacent prefabricated wall panels 41 are aligned. Connection holes 5 are provided on the sides of the prefabricated wall panels 41, into which connection rib tubes 42 are inserted. Two adjacent prefabricated wall panels 41 have at least two connection rib tubes 42 arranged vertically. These connection rib tubes 42 allow a group of prefabricated wall panels 41 to be quickly connected.

[0049] Reference Figure 3 and Figure 4To ensure a more stable connection between the prefabricated wall panels 41, a limiting assembly 6 is installed on the connecting rib tube 42. The limiting assembly 6 is used to limit the end of the connecting rib tube 42 within the connecting hole 5. The limiting assembly 6 includes a sliding groove 61 and a limiting block 62. The sliding groove 61 is provided on the side of the connecting rib tube 42. The limiting block 62 is slidably connected within the sliding groove 61. A clamping ring 63 is fixedly connected to the wall of the connecting hole 5. The clamping ring 63 can be clamped and matched with the end of the limiting block 62. A clamping spring 64 is installed in the sliding groove 61. One end of the clamping spring 64 is fixed to the groove wall of the sliding groove 61 by welding, and the other end of the clamping spring 64 is fixed to the limiting block 62 by welding.

[0050] It should be noted that when two adjacent prefabricated wall panels 41 are assembled and fitted together, the two ends of the connecting rib tube 42 will be inserted into the connecting holes 5 of the two prefabricated wall panels 41; the clamping spring 64 can allow the end of the limiting block 62 to protrude from the side of the connecting rib tube 42, so that the side of the limiting block 62 abuts against the inner side of the clamping ring 63, thereby limiting the end of the connecting rib tube 42 in the connecting hole 5, so that the connection between the connecting rib tube 42 and the connecting hole 5 is more stable, thereby making the connection between the prefabricated wall panels 41 more stable, thereby improving the connection strength between the prefabricated wall panels 41.

[0051] Reference Figure 3 and Figure 4 To facilitate the insertion of the connecting rib tube 42, two sliding cylinders 7 are connected to the outer surface of the connecting rib tube 42. These sliding cylinders 7 correspond to the limiting blocks 62 at either end of the connecting rib tube 42, and the ends of the limiting blocks 62 can abut the inner wall of the sliding cylinder 7. The outer diameter of the sliding cylinder 7 is equal to the diameter of the connecting hole 5. A return spring 20 is connected to the outer surface of the connecting rib tube 42. One end of the return spring 20 is welded to one sliding cylinder 7, and the other end is welded to the other sliding cylinder 7.

[0052] It should be noted that when the end of the connecting rib tube 42 is inserted into the connecting hole 5, the two sliding cylinders 7 will respectively abut the outer side surfaces of the two clamping rings 63, so that the two sliding cylinders 7 on the connecting rib tube 42 are close to each other, thereby causing the sliding cylinder 7 and the limiting block 62 to be misaligned, making it easier for the end of the limiting block 62 to protrude from the side surface of the connecting rib tube 42 and be clamped with the clamping ring 63. This makes it easier to pass the connecting rib tube 42, and the limiting block 62 can be easily located on the inner side surface of the clamping ring 63.

[0053] Reference Figure 3 and Figure 4To facilitate disassembly and reuse of the assembled wall 4, a sliding hole 8 is defined within the connecting rib tube 42. A pull cord 9 is slidably connected within the sliding hole 8. One end of the pull cord 9 is secured to the limiting block 62, and the other end of the pull cord 9 is fixedly connected to a pull ring 10. A receiving groove 11 for the pull ring 10 is defined on the end surface of the prefabricated wall panel 41. Pulling the pull ring 10 outward retracts the end of the limiting block 62 into the sliding groove 61, allowing the end of the connecting rib tube 42 to be removed from the connecting hole 5 of the prefabricated wall panel 41, thereby facilitating disassembly and reuse of the assembled wall 4.

[0054] The implementation principle of an assembled house in an embodiment of the present application is: by using the insertion of the connecting rib tube 42, a group of prefabricated wall panels 41 can be quickly connected together, and the end of the connecting rib tube 42 is restricted in the connecting hole 5 by the limiting component 6, so that the insertion of the connecting rib tube 42 is relatively easy, so that the connection between the connecting rib tube 42 and the connecting hole 5 is more stable, thereby making the connection between the prefabricated wall panels 41 more stable, thereby improving the connection strength between the prefabricated wall panels 41, which can shorten the construction period.

[0055] The present application also discloses a method for constructing a prefabricated house, which includes the following steps:

[0056] Step S1: Move the prefabricated wall panels 41 onto the bottom frame 2 so that each prefabricated wall panel 41 is arranged side by side between two adjacent columns 3.

[0057] Step S2: insert the two ends of the connecting rib tube 42 into the connecting holes 5 of the two adjacent prefabricated wall panels 41 respectively, then push one of the prefabricated wall panels 41 so that the sides of the two adjacent prefabricated wall panels 41 are in contact with each other, and then use the limiting component 6 to limit the end of the connecting rib tube 42 in the connecting hole 5.

[0058] Step S3: Fix the edge prefabricated wall panels 41 to the columns 3 , and then fix the top frame 1 to the top of the columns 3 .
